(Atlas is being continuously developed, so these instructions may be slightly out of date.) URI from the Atlas interface, by clicking on your cluster's "Connect"īutton and selecting "Connect your Application". If you're using Atlas you can get the appropriate connection Information to mongoimport, but I recommend you use the -uri option. There are several options that allow you to provide separate connection If you don't provide any connection details to mongoimport, it willĪttempt to connect to MongoDB on your local machine, on port 27017 Straightforward setup - with a default authentication database and some This section assumes that you're connecting to a relatively I recommend if the source data is in CSV form then you shouldn'tĪttempt to convert it to JSON first unless you plan to restructure it. It'll be up to the organisation generating the data and providing it to In many cases, the choice of source data format won't be up to you.
On top of that, mongoimport supplies some facilities for parsing dates and other types in different formats. The use of some flags, and you can specify types if you want to. Make sensible choices when identifying the type of a specific field, When importing CSV data into MongoDB, mongoimport will attempt to Support hierarchical data in the same way as a MongoDB document can. The other hand, source JSON data can be difficult to deal with - in manyĬases it is not in the structure you'd like, or it has numeric dataĮncoded as strings, or perhaps the date formats are not in a form thatĬSV (and TSV) data is tabular, and each row will be imported into JSON is both a hierarchical data format, like MongoDBĭocuments, and is also explicit about the types of data it encodes. In many ways, having your source data in JSON files is better than CSV Many command-line tools, the options are endless! #Choosing a Source Data Format Manipulation, or csvkit for CSV manipulation, or even curl forĭynamically downloading data files from servers on the internet. mongoimport use can beĬombined with some other command-line tools, such as jq for JSON Multi-threaded, so in many cases will be faster than any custom script JSON, CSV, and TSV files into MongoDB collections. Mongoimport is a powerful command-line tool for importing data from If not, follow theseįormats that should be useful for trying out the commands in this guide. MongoDB installed on your workstation then you may already have
#How to import data file to smartpls free
You're just getting started, I recommend you sign up for a free MongoDBĪnd of course, you'll need a copy of mongoimport. You'll need a temporary MongoDB database to test out these commands.
#How to import data file to smartpls windows
If you're running on Windows, I recommend running theĮxample commands inside the Windows Subsystem for
The examples shown were all written on MacOS, but should run on any Sometimes called the terminal, or shell, or bash), why not followĪlong with some of the examples? It's a great way to get started. If you haven't had much experience on the command-line (also